What is the Unconditional Final Payment Affidavit and Lien Waiver?

The Unconditional Final Payment Affidavit and Lien Waiver is a crucial legal document utilized in the construction industry, particularly in Texas. This form serves to certify that a second-tier subcontractor or supplier has received full payment for their services and has completed all contracted work regarding a specific project. Importantly, the document also waives any liens against the property, thereby protecting property owners from future claims related to unpaid services. Understanding the implications of this lien waiver is essential for all stakeholders involved in construction.
This document acts as a safeguard, ensuring that payments made to subcontractors are documented, thereby minimizing the risk of future disputes over payment claims.

To use the Unconditional Final Payment Affidavit and Lien Waiver, you must be a second-tier subcontractor or supplier who has completed work on a construction project in Texas and has received full payment.
While the form does not specify a submission deadline, it’s ideal to complete and submit it promptly after receiving final payment to ensure your lien rights are properly waived.
After completing the form in pdfFiller, you can submit it electronically or download it to send via mail or email to the appropriate parties, such as the contractor or property owner.
Typically, no additional documents are required when submitting the Unconditional Final Payment Affidavit, but it’s advisable to provide proof of payment or related contract documents if necessary.
Ensure all required fields are completed, signatures are obtained where necessary, and that the notary section is properly filled in to avoid delays or rejections.
Processing time for the Unconditional Final Payment Affidavit depends on the recipient's review process; generally, it should be immediate if submitted electronically.
Once the form is signed and notarized, it is advisable not to edit it as it may invalidate the document. Always retain an original copy for your records.
